RR 4 is a 1988 Rolls Royce Corniche in White with a 6,750c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 14 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 92.9%.
Across all 1988 Rolls Royce Corniche models, the average MOT pass rate is 81.2% with a typical mileage of 39,710 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Rolls Royce Corniche f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 338 recorded failures. If you're considering buying RR 4,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Rolls Royce Corniche typically stays on UK roads for around 58 years. At 38 years old, this Rolls Royce Corniche is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
